This article by Noah Feldman is very interesting to me. For those who don't know him, here is a brief bio of Noah Feldman:

"Dr. Noah Feldman, D.Phil (Oxon), J.D. is an American author and professor of law at the New York University School of Law. However, he will be leaving NYU and joining the faculty of Harvard Law School. He worked as an advisor in the early days of the Paul Bremer transitional team in Iraq for the writing of the country's then unwritten constitution...

Noah Feldman is a graduate of Harvard University, Oxford University, Yale Law School, and Maimonides School. He won a Rhodes Scholarship and later served as a law clerk for Associate Justice David Souter on the U.S. Supreme Court. He is fluent in English, Hebrew, Arabic and French.

In Iraq [he] supports the creation of a democracy with Islamist elements. This last position has been lauded by some as a pragmatic and sensitive solution to the problems inherent in the creation of a new Iraqi government; others have taken exception to the same idea, however, characterizing Feldman's views as simplistic and shortsighted." - Wikipedia
